The Shahmistra of J'doytzin III, also known by the sobriquet His Illustriousness, was a male individual who lived during the latter years of the Galactic Republic. In 21 BBY, the Shahmistra held some negotiations with Supreme Chancellor Palpatine, the leader of the Republic. Palpatine considered the negotiations to be tricky and had chosen to meet with the Shamistra of J'doytzin III himself rather than to entrust the discussion to the Diplomatic Bureau. Their meeting took half an hour, and by the end of their conversation Palpatine had successfully wooed the Shahmistra. However, Palpatine—who was also secretly a Sith Lord and desired to bring the galaxy under Sith rule—found his meeting with the Shahmistra to be rather grating and he vowed that when the Sith came to power the Shahmistra would be among the first people to face Palpatine's retribution.[1]
